Understanding the Importance of Play Zones

Play zones in schools are more than just recreational areas; they are essential for promoting emotional, social, and cognitive development. According to Dr. Sarah Thompson, a child psychologist specializing in educational settings, “Play is a fundamental aspect of learning. A well-designed play zone allows children to explore, innovate, and learn collaboratively.”

Key Factors to Consider

Safety and Accessibility

One of the foremost considerations is ensuring the safety of the play environment. “Safety should always come first,” emphasizes Mark Rolands, a playground design expert. “Materials should be non-toxic, and the layout should prevent injuries.” Additionally, accessibility for children with disabilities must be integrated into the design, facilitating inclusivity for all students.

Educational Value

Creative play zones should enhance educational outcomes by integrating elements that promote learning. Educational consultant Lisa Green suggests, “Incorporating sensory-rich play equipment and interactive installations stimulates various learning styles, making education both fun and impactful.” Such features can turn a simple play area into a Custom Educational Creative Play Zone that enriches the curriculum.

Variety of Play Options

Offering a diverse range of activities is crucial to cater to different interests and developmental stages. Architect and designer John Fielder notes, “A well-rounded play zone includes physical challenges, imaginative play areas, and quiet spaces for reflection.” This variety keeps children engaged and encourages them to explore new skills.

Community and Engagement

The involvement of the school community during the planning phase is vital. “Engagement from teachers, parents, and students ensures the play zone meets the needs of everyone,” states Maria Cheng, a community engagement specialist. Schools that foster community input often create spaces that truly resonate with their users.

Sustainability and Maintenance

Another essential factor is the sustainability of materials used in building the play zone. Environmental sustainability advocate Dr. Linda Kline remarks, “Eco-friendly materials not only contribute to the well-being of the planet but also promote awareness among children about environmental stewardship.” Furthermore, selecting equipment that requires minimal maintenance can ensure longevity and usability over time.

Future-Proofing the Design

As educational needs evolve, so too must play zones. “Design should be adaptable to accommodate changing educational practices and technologies,” suggests architect Tara Mitchell. Future-proofing ensures that the play zone remains relevant and beneficial for years to come, fostering a contemporary learning environment that evolves with students.

Conclusion

Choosing the right creative play zones for schools is a multifaceted endeavor that requires careful consideration of safety, educational value, variety, community involvement, sustainability, and adaptability. By focusing on these key factors, schools can develop a Custom Educational Creative Play Zone that not only benefits students' developmental needs but also enhances their overall educational experience.
